Media Release
August 14, 2021
At approximately 8:55am this morning, an individual entered the Family Dollar located
at 505 N. Main Street in Wrens, produced a handgun from his pocket, and fired multiple shots at
the store clerk, striking them at least once. Upon Officers arriving on scene, the victim was alert
and talking and was transported to an Augusta area Medical Facility for treatment.
The suspect then exited the store and entered a black, four-door 2018-2019 Hyundai
Sonata and departed the scene, traveling Southbound on U. S. 1.
While this investigation is still in the preliminary stages, Robbery does not appear to have
been a motive.
The suspect is described as a Black Male possibly in his 40’s, 6-00/200-225lbs, bald,
wearing gold-rimmed glasses. The suspect was dressed in a white T-shirt, dark colored cargo
pants, and black tennis shoes.
The Georgia Bureau of Investigation, Wrens Police Department, and Jefferson County
Sheriff’s Office are working jointly on this investigation. Anyone with information regarding
